198539 - 9TYfdyBPvw

9TYfdyBPvw

ERN_2007.jpg
Reference: 9TYfdyBPvw
Number: 198539
Orignal File Name: ERN_2007.jpg
Captured: 2022-08-13 11:57:26

Thank you for your support!

We aim to deliver media to you effectively and effortlessly